ZHCAD46 September 2023 THVD1424
如上所述,RS-485 要求定義了一組最基本的要求,需要設(shè)計(jì)人員通過 IC 選型和系統(tǒng)設(shè)計(jì)解決很多設(shè)計(jì)問題。在選擇 IC 時(shí),設(shè)計(jì)人員至少必須考慮以下系統(tǒng)和應(yīng)用參數(shù):總線側(cè)電源電壓、控制器電壓、總線上的通信節(jié)點(diǎn)數(shù)、總線長度、所需的數(shù)據(jù)速率、總線是否需要支持未端接和端接的通信節(jié)點(diǎn)、系統(tǒng)支持的網(wǎng)絡(luò)拓?fù)?、設(shè)計(jì)中是否存在發(fā)射問題、應(yīng)用是全雙工還是半雙工、器件是否需要保護(hù)以及(如果是)需要多少保護(hù)、系統(tǒng)設(shè)計(jì)是靜態(tài)還是動(dòng)態(tài),以及是否需要 RS-485 收發(fā)器的任何其他特性?
系統(tǒng)/應(yīng)用參數(shù) | RS-485 中的邊界條件 |
---|---|
總線側(cè)電源電壓 (VCC) | 3V 至 5.5V |
控制器/邏輯側(cè)電源電壓 (VIO) | 1.65V 至 5.5V |
支持的節(jié)點(diǎn)數(shù) | 傳統(tǒng)上是 32 個(gè),一些現(xiàn)代器件可以支持多達(dá) 256 個(gè) |
總線最大長度 | 在 100Kbps 下為 1.2km – 速率越快,最大長度越短 |
數(shù)據(jù)速率 | 傳統(tǒng)上為 0Mbps 至 10Mbps,一些現(xiàn)代器件可支持高達(dá) 50Mbps 的速率 |
端接和未端接節(jié)點(diǎn) | 需要 2 個(gè)端接 – 兩個(gè)終端節(jié)點(diǎn)均已端接 – 如果超過 2 個(gè)節(jié)點(diǎn),則設(shè)計(jì)需要端接和未端接的節(jié)點(diǎn) |
網(wǎng)絡(luò)拓?fù)?/td> | 強(qiáng)烈建議使用菊花鏈或主干(帶接線盒)拓?fù)?/td> |
由于其他參數(shù)沒有設(shè)置邊界,因此設(shè)計(jì)人員有許多問題無法確定,需要取決于他們?cè)O(shè)計(jì)的系統(tǒng)。TI 目前擁有超過 250 種不同的 RS-485 和相關(guān)的 RS-422 收發(fā)器,可滿足 RS-485 總線中的各類需求。這將導(dǎo)致 RS-485 設(shè)計(jì)流程錯(cuò)綜復(fù)雜,而 IC 選型過程又使這一流程變得更加復(fù)雜。